In 2017, Trump cancelled plans to relocate the FBI headquarters from the crumbling (literally) Hoover Building in DC to suburbs in VA or MD. Fine — normally, presidents have that right.

But Trump had a direct interest in the outcome of the project.

washingtonpost.com/business/2018/…
First, you need to know that Trump nearly bid on the Hoover Building himself as part of the relocation.

And when he cancelled the project, he was actively refusing to end his lease on another GSA property up the street:

Trump International Hotel.

washingtonpost.com/business/econo…
Trump’s proposal was to replace the Hoover building with a new one. We were concerned that he was pressuring GSA into complying because he feared the competition of another hotel being built so close to his own.

He was looking out for his bottom line.

washingtonpost.com/business/2018/…
Admin Murphy told Congress that the president was not involved in discussions to scrap the relocation plan. She lied.

@OversightDems found an official WH photo of her and Trump during a meeting in which the relocation plan *was* discussed.

GSA later admitted she had misled us.
